As Office Based Medical Affairs (Vaccines) Manager, you will be responsible for providing overall leadership for Vaccine Medical Affairs activities, including building, coaching, and mentoring the Vaccine Medical team. You will provide medical governance and compliance oversight for Vaccine focused medical activities. You will also utilize customer insights to provide strategic input into global and regional medical strategy development.
This role will provide YOU the opportunity to lead key activities to progress YOUR career. These responsibilities include some of the following:
- Serve as a scientific, clinical, and medical content expert for the Vaccines portfolio
- Collaborate with the commercial teams in Vaccines in local operating companies (LOC) to drive development and implementation of strategic medical operational and external engagement plan
- Recruit and manage Medical Advisors within LOC, ensuring focus on priority activities in line with global strategy
- Partner within Global and Regional Medical Affairs to develop Vaccine Medical strategy
- Coordinate the generation of Vaccine medical insights and integrate them into operational plans
- Manage all Vaccine Medical activities within their designated scope, schedule, and resources
- Support clinical research across the continuum, including investigator sponsored and collaborative studies and company sponsored trials
- Ensure the strictest requirements are met particularly with respect to delivery of promotional versus non-promotional information
- Prepare for and engage with NITAGS and Public Health Authorities for the purposes of supporting access to and implementation of GSK Vaccines
